<b draggable="btqzto"></b><abbr date-time="bcxhu1"></abbr><big lang="3xzl35"></big><noframes id="tfi1tm">
<bdo dropzone="40ldscs"></bdo>

TPWallet 连接方式与数字支付体系安全:技术、链上数据与动态防护的专业观察

摘要:本文系统讨论TPWallet(以下简称TP)常见连系方式(连接协议、移动深度链接、注入式Provider、二维码与SDK集成),并在此基础上分析安全支付技术、未来数字化变革对支付系统的影响、数字支付服务系统架构、链上数据利用与隐私权衡,以及动态安全治理与实践建议。

一、TPWallet常见连系方式

- WalletConnect与WebSocket会话:标准化的跨设备连接,支持会话建立、签名请求与事件通知。优点为通用性与易接入;缺点为会话管理和中间人风险需妥善处理。

- 深度链接(deep link)与通用链接(universal link):适用于移动App跳转,用户体验流畅,但需防范劫持与URL注入攻击。

- 注入式Provider(例如内置window.ethereum或TP注入对象):浏览器内嵌钱包提供最便捷签名接口,风险在于页面脚本权限管理和供应链攻击。

- 二维码扫码:适合冷钱包或桌面与移动配合的场景,安全性依赖扫码流程与会话确认机制。

- SDK/Native集成:支付SDK供第三方服务端/客户端嵌入,能实现更丰富的交互与离线策略,但增加攻击面与依赖库安全要求。

- 硬件与多方计算(MPC)集成:适用于高价值账户,降低私钥集中风险,但成本和延迟较高。

二、安全支付技术与防护要点

- 私钥保护:使用TEEs、Secure Enclave、HSM或MPC/阈值签名减少单点私钥泄露风险。

- 交易签名策略:支持逐笔确认、白名单交易、限额与多签策略;采用ERC-2612/permit与meta-transaction可降低用户签名成本并支持gasless体验。

- 运行时保护:动态反欺诈、风控评分、行为识别与设备指纹结合实时决策。

- 协议层安全:审计智能合约、加强reentrancy、权限控制与升级治理流程。

- 隐私与合规:采用零知识证明、混合链或Layer2隐私方案平衡链上可视性与合规KYC/AML需求。

三、数字支付服务系统架构与运营观察

- 架构要点:前端钱包、接入层(WalletConnect/SDK)、后端验证与支付网关、结算与清算子系统、风控与审计模块、合规数据仓库。

- 可用性与可扩展性:支持多链路、多节点冗余、异步清算、批量交易与跨链桥接策略。

- 运营治理:日志追踪、事务回溯、沙盒与蓝绿发布、持续渗透测试与定期安全评估。

四、链上数据的价值与风险

- 价值:不可篡改的交易记录、账户行为画像、可用于反欺诈、合规审计与业务分析。

- 风险与权衡:链上透明性可能暴露商业敏感或用户隐私,需用链下索引、加密索引或零知识技术保护敏感字段。

五、动态安全:策略与实践

- 动态风控引擎:实时评分、场景感知认证(基于金额、目的地、频率)并触发分级验证(短信、Biometric、MPC确认、多签)。

- 自适应策略:根据威胁情报自动调整白名单、限额与会话超时策略;支持快速回滚与交易冻结机制。

- 事件响应:建立Incident Playbook、链上资金追踪能力、与链上监测工具与司法合作通道联动。

六、未来数字化变革与建议

- 趋势:CBDC、跨链互操作、隐私增强技术、身份与支付融合(SSI+支付凭证)、IoT微支付将重塑支付模型。

- 建议:采用分层安全架构(MPC+TEEs+多签),实现最小权限与限额原则;推广开放标准(WalletConnect、EIP协议);把动态风控与链上可视化作为产品标配;加大合规与审计投入,建立与监管机构的早期沟通机制。

结语:TPWallet及类钱包作为用户与链世界的桥梁,其连系方式与支付体系设计既要追求便捷用户体验,也必须将动态安全、链上数据治理与技术防护放在同等重要的位置。通过结合多方签名、运行时风控、隐私保护技术与合规治理,可以在未来数字化变革中稳健发展并提升用户信任。

作者:周子恒发布时间:2025-11-28 03:44:34

评论

Alex_88

文章全面且实用,特别赞同将MPC与动态风控结合的建议。

李晓明

对WalletConnect和深度链接的风险描述很精准,希望能出更详细的实施清单。

CryptoNeko

关于链上数据隐私的权衡分析很中肯,零知识方案值得进一步实验。

安全研究员Z

建议补充不同链环境下的跨链安全实操案例,会更有指导性。

Maya2025

对未来趋势的判断很到位,CBDC和SSI融合场景让我眼前一亮。

相关阅读